Games - Sekiryo Kaneda


Sekiryo Kaneda (金田 積良 Kaneda Sekiryō, December 10, 1901 – February 2, 1979) (also known as Sekiryo Yamauchi (山内 積良 Yamauchi Sekiryō)) was the second president of what is now Nintendo
Company Limited. He married the daughter of Fusajiro Yamauchi
, Tei Yamauchi, and took the Yamauchi surname.

Business

When Sekiryo took over Nintendo, he was in charge of Japan's largest card maker. In 1933, Sekiryo established a joint-venture company, and renamed it Yamauchi Nintendo and Co. In 1947, he established a distribution company, Marufuku Company Limited.

Retirement

In 1949, Sekiryo retired. Hiroshi Yamauchi
took over. Hiroshi Yamauchi's father did not take over the company as he had abandoned his son and wife, Kimi.
